Boy takes over driving as mum has epileptic attack

A 10-year-old boy averted a serious crash by taking over the steering wheel when his mother had an epileptic fit while driving on Sunday evening, news agency ANP reports.


The incident happened on the A2 motorway near Vught.
The boy was able to get the steering wheel under control so no other cars were hit and drove the car to the emergency lane where it came to a stop against a street light.
Both the boy and his mother were slightly injured, ANP said.
